A Comparison of Asymptotic and Bootstrapping Approach in Constructing Confidence Interval of the Concentration Parameter in von Mises Distribution
Bootstrap is a resampling procedure for estimating the distributions of statistics based on independent observations. Basically, bootstrapping has been established for the use of parameter estimation of linear data. Thus, the used of bootstrap in confidence interval of the concentration parameter, κ...
